A centralized engineering structure in support of The Core enables a common platform model and operating framework that promotes consistent governance and scalable solutions, leveraging cloud, AI, and machine learning for innovation and efficiency. The Core Engineering's 2,000+ engineers and strats deliver engineering, data, analytics, and quantitative capabilities within six business units: * Metrics & Analytics Platforms: responsible for the measurement and management of the firm's risk, capital, and liquidity for The Core functions * The Core Strats: responsible for the development and implementation of models and other quantitative methodologies, including the accuracy and attribution of modeled metrics * Financials & Reporting: responsible for facilitating the production of the firm's financials and a wide range of reporting functions * Non-Financial Risk & Controls: responsible for non-financial risk and control processes * Enterprise Platforms: responsible for platforms and applications that support critical operational processes across The Core such as payments, people processes, and procurement * Shared Services: responsible for driving the adoption of consistent engineering strategy, including data platforms, cloud, and AI enablement, as well as the management of technology risk OUR IMPACT The Core Engineering unifies Finance & Planning, Global Procurement, Product & Reporting teams to deliver business planning and analytics, expense management, third party risk management, sustainability strategy for our operations and supply chain, and governance strategies across the firm. The Core Engineering provides engineering solutions that enable the firm to manage third-party spend & risk management, plan budgets, forecast financial scenarios, allocate expenses and support corporate decision making in-line with the firm's strategic objectives.
